Viral Vectors

Pathogens have adapted to efficiently deliver genetic material into host cells, establishing them as a viable method for DNA-based treatment. Widely used viral vectors include:

Adenoviral vectors – Capable of infecting both proliferating and non-dividing cells but may provoke host defenses.

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Preferred due to their lower immunogenicity and ability to sustain long-term gene expression.

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Incorporate into the recipient's DNA, providing stable gene expression, with HIV-derived carriers being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.

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ods

Non-viral delivery methods offer a reduced-risk option, diminishing adverse immunogenic effects. These encompass:

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Coating DNA or RNA for efficient intracellular transport.

Electrical Permeabilization – Using electrical pulses to generate permeable spots in plasma barriers, allowing genetic material to enter.

Targeted Genetic Infusion –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

The Scientific Basis of Gene and Cell Therapy

Cellular Treatments: The Power of Live Cell Applications

Cell therapy utilizes the renewal abilities of human tissues for therapeutic intervention. Key instances involve:

Stem Cell Infusion Therapy:
Used to manage oncological and immunological illnesses by replacing damaged bone marrow using viable donor cells.

CAR-T Cell Therapy: A groundbreaking cancer treatment in which a person’s white blood cells are genetically altered to detect and attack and combat cancer cells.

Regenerative Stem Cell Treatment: Analyzed for its capability in managing autoimmune-related illnesses, skeletal trauma, and brain-related conditions.

Gene Therapy: Altering the Genetic Blueprint

Gene therapy achieves results by correcting the core defect of inherited disorders:

Direct Genetic Therapy: Transfers DNA sequences immediately within the patient’s body, for example the clinically endorsed his comment is here Luxturna for managing genetic eye conditions.

External Genetic Modification: Requires modifying a subject’s genetic material under controlled conditions and then reinjecting them, as seen in some research-based therapies for hereditary blood ailments and compromised immunity.

The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has greatly enhanced gene therapy developments, facilitating fine-tuned edits at the chromosomal have a peek at this web-site sequences.
